Output 0345badae933daf96b6706991855c9a5f09ce3c9b65b82759f3ec770a43c3a1a:1

value
22856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25285c7dbbe42e47468229b14e06c6f03c2f905a OP_EQUAL
address
355VGzZn3PXZXyrhq3yqChdo1tDmx7w4Nw
transaction
0345badae933daf96b6706991855c9a5f09ce3c9b65b82759f3ec770a43c3a1a
confirmations
138533
spent
true